/**************************************************************************** ** COPYRIGHT (C): 1997 Cay S. Horstmann. All Rights Reserved. ** PROJECT: Practical OO Development with C++ and Java ** FILE: PrintfStream.java ** PURPOSE: print stream with printf style formatting ** VERSION 1.0 ** PROGRAMMERS: Cay Horstmann (CSH) ** RELEASE DATE: 3-15-97 (CSH) ** UPDATE HISTORY: ****************************************************************************/ //package practicaloo; import java.io.*; public class PrintfStream extends PrintStream { public PrintfStream(OutputStream s) { super(s); } public void printf(String fmt, double x) { parseFormat(fmt); print(form(x)); } public void printf(String fmt, long x) { parseFormat(fmt); print(form(x)); } public void printf(String fmt, char x) { parseFormat(fmt); print(form(x)); } public void printf(String fmt, String x) { parseFormat(fmt); print(form(x)); } private void parseFormat(String s) { width = 0; precision = -1; pre = ""; post = ""; leading_zeroes = false; show_plus = false; alternate = false; show_space = false; left_align = false; fmt = ' '; int state = 0; int length = s.length(); int parse_state = 0; // 0 = prefix, 1 = flags, 2 = width, 3 = precision, // 4 = format, 5 = end int i = 0; while (parse_state == 0) { if (i >= length) parse_state = 5; else if (s.charAt(i) == '%') { if (i < length - 1) { if (s.charAt(i + 1) == '%') { pre = pre + '%'; i++; } else parse_state = 1; } else throw new java.lang.IllegalArgumentException(); } else pre = pre + s.charAt(i); i++; } while (parse_state == 1) { if (i >= length) parse_state = 5; else if (s.charAt(i) == ' ') show_space = true; else if (s.charAt(i) == '-') left_align = true; else if (s.charAt(i) == '+') show_plus = true; else if (s.charAt(i) == '0') leading_zeroes = true; else if (s.charAt(i) == '#') alternate = true; else { parse_state = 2; i--; } i++; } while (parse_state == 2) { if (i >= length) parse_state = 5; else if ('0' <= s.charAt(i) && s.charAt(i) <= '9') { width = width * 10 + s.charAt(i) - '0'; i++; } else if (s.charAt(i) == '.') { parse_state = 3; precision = 0; i++; } else parse_state = 4; } while (parse_state == 3) { if (i >= length) parse_state = 5; else if ('0' <= s.charAt(i) && s.charAt(i) <= '9') { precision = precision * 10 + s.charAt(i) - '0'; i++; } else parse_state = 4; } if (parse_state == 4) { if (i >= length) parse_state = 5; else fmt = s.charAt(i); i++; } if (i < length) post = s.substring(i, length); } private static String repeat(char c, int n) { if (n <= 0) return ""; StringBuffer s = new StringBuffer(n); for (int i = 0; i < n; i++) s.append(c); return s.toString(); } private static String convert(long x, int n, int m, String d) { if (x == 0) return "0"; String r = ""; while (x != 0) { r = d.charAt((int)(x & m)) + r; x = x >>> n; } return r; } private String pad(String r) { String p = repeat(' ', width - r.length()); if (left_align) return pre + r + p + post; else return pre + p + r + post; } private String sign(int s, String r) { String p = ""; if (s < 0) p = "-"; else if (s > 0) { if (show_plus) p = "+"; else if (show_space) p = " "; } else { if (fmt == 'o' && alternate && r.length() > 0 && r.charAt(0) != '0') p = "0"; else if (fmt == 'x' && alternate) p = "0x"; else if (fmt == 'X' && alternate) p = "0X"; } int w = 0; if (leading_zeroes) w = width; else if ((fmt == 'd' || fmt == 'i' || fmt == 'x' || fmt == 'X' || fmt == 'o') && precision > 0) w = precision; return p + repeat('0', w - p.length() - r.length()) + r; } private String fixed_format(double d) { String f = ""; if (d > 0x7FFFFFFFFFFFFFFFL) return exp_format(d); long l = (long)(precision == 0 ? d + 0.5 : d); f = f + l; double fr = d - l; // fractional part if (fr >= 1 || fr < 0) return exp_format(d); return f + frac_part(fr); } private String frac_part(double fr) // precondition: 0 <= fr < 1 { String z = ""; if (precision > 0) { double factor = 1; String leading_zeroes = ""; for (int i = 1; i <= precision && factor <= 0x7FFFFFFFFFFFFFFFL; i++) { factor *= 10; leading_zeroes = leading_zeroes + "0"; } long l = (long) (factor * fr + 0.5); z = leading_zeroes + l; z = z.substring(z.length() - precision, z.length()); } if (precision > 0 || alternate) z = "." + z; if ((fmt == 'G' || fmt == 'g') && !alternate) // remove trailing zeroes and decimal point { int t = z.length() - 1; while (t >= 0 && z.charAt(t) == '0') t--; if (t >= 0 && z.charAt(t) == '.') t--; z = z.substring(0, t + 1); } return z; } private String exp_format(double d) { String f = ""; int e = 0; double dd = d; double factor = 1; while (dd > 10) { e++; factor /= 10; dd = dd / 10; } while (dd < 1) { e--; factor *= 10; dd = dd * 10; } if ((fmt == 'g' || fmt == 'G') && e >= -4 && e < precision) return fixed_format(d); d = d * factor; f = f + fixed_format(d); if (fmt == 'e' || fmt == 'g') f = f + "e"; else f = f + "E"; String p = "000"; if (e >= 0) { f = f + "+"; p = p + e; } else { f = f + "-"; p = p + (-e); } return f + p.substring(p.length() - 3, p.length()); } public String form(double x) { String r; if (precision < 0) precision = 6; int s = 1; if (x < 0) { x = -x; s = -1; } if (fmt == 'f') r = fixed_format(x); else if (fmt == 'e' || fmt == 'E' || fmt == 'g' || fmt == 'G') r = exp_format(x); else throw new java.lang.IllegalArgumentException(); return pad(sign(s, r)); } public String form(long x) { String r; int s = 0; if (fmt == 'd' || fmt == 'i') { s = 1; if (x < 0) { x = -x; s = -1; } r = "" + x; } else if (fmt == 'o') r = convert(x, 3, 7, "01234567"); else if (fmt == 'x') r = convert(x, 4, 15, "0123456789abcdef"); else if (fmt == 'X') r = convert(x, 4, 15, "0123456789ABCDEF"); else throw new java.lang.IllegalArgumentException(); return pad(sign(s, r)); } public String form(char c) { if (fmt != 'c') throw new java.lang.IllegalArgumentException(); String r = "" + c; return pad(r); } public String form(String s) { if (fmt != 's') throw new java.lang.IllegalArgumentException(); if (precision >= 0) s = s.substring(0, precision); return pad(s); } private int width; private int precision; private String pre; private String post; private boolean leading_zeroes; private boolean show_plus; private boolean alternate; private boolean show_space; private boolean left_align; private char fmt; // one of cdeEfgGiosxXos }
